Zack Snyder celebrates the anniversary of Justice League in honor of his daughter

Zack snyder rings in memory of the theatrical show of Justice League in an honest way. On Thursday, Snyder took to social media to share a piece of promotional art from Zack Snyder’s Justice League, his intended and extended story from the movie that finally made it to HBO Max last year. While many of the director’s fans aren’t positive about the film’s theatrical cut, which Joss Whedon ended up making after Snyder moved away due to the untimely death of his daughter Autumn, the occasion of the original release date was often used. by fans in later years to campaign for the completion of the “Snyder Cut”. Snyder’s tweet praised fans’ efforts, as well as fans’ efforts to raise money for mental health and suicide prevention.

Autumn used to sign everything with this quote — “The goal is not to live forever, but to create something that can do it.” “Whoever made JL real, respect her,” Snyder’s tweets read. “Not only through your massive fundraising efforts for mental health, but through your co-creation of something that lives forever. And for that, I am eternally grateful. #AFSP #ZSJL”
